in 1942 constructed the airfield. They built a 3,100-foot (940 m) x 275-foot (84 m) runway and a ramp area sufficient for 24 single-engine aircraft, dredging coral to expand the island. Of the 27-acre (11 ha) area of the expanded island, the airfield took up 20 acres (8.1 ha).

During World War 2, the facilities included a barracks, radar tower, and fuel tanks as well as others buildings to support operations there. The station had parking spaces for 18-22 small aircraft at that time, and was a refueling stop between Midway and Hawaii.
